The Importance Of Hiring A Rental Property Attorney

Investing in rental properties can be a lucrative business venture, but it also comes with its fair share of challenges and legal issues. From tenant disputes to lease agreements, navigating the legal aspects of owning rental properties can be complex and overwhelming for landlords. This is where a rental property attorney comes in – to provide legal guidance and representation to help protect your interests as a property owner.

A rental property attorney specializes in landlord-tenant law and is well-versed in the laws and regulations governing rental properties. Whether you are a seasoned landlord or just starting out in the rental property business, having a skilled attorney on your side can make all the difference in ensuring that your rights are protected and that you are in compliance with the law.

One of the main reasons why landlords turn to rental property attorneys is to help them deal with difficult tenants. Tenant disputes can quickly escalate and lead to costly legal battles if not handled properly. A rental property attorney can help you navigate the eviction process, resolve disputes, and ensure that you are following the proper legal procedures.

Another important aspect of owning rental property is drafting and reviewing lease agreements. A rental property attorney can help you create legally binding and enforceable lease agreements that protect your interests as a landlord. They can also assist in addressing any lease violations or breaches of contract by tenants.

In addition, a rental property attorney can provide valuable advice on property management issues, such as fair housing laws, security deposit disputes, and property maintenance responsibilities. They can also represent you in court if a tenant decides to take legal action against you.

When it comes to rental properties, prevention is often better than cure. By consulting with a rental property attorney early on, you can avoid potential legal pitfalls and ensure that you are operating within the bounds of the law. An attorney can help you understand your rights and obligations as a landlord, as well as provide guidance on how to handle various legal issues that may arise.

It is important to note that each state has its own set of laws and regulations governing rental properties. A rental property attorney who is familiar with the laws in your state can provide you with tailored legal advice that takes into account the specific requirements of your jurisdiction.
